Make It Happen! 
An artist workshop series on how to conceive, prepare and execute a creative project.

 

 

These artist-led workshops will explore steps for how to imagine, write about and produce a creative project, and how to take care of yourself along the way. Special attention will be paid to the needs of temporary, participatory, public art projects for Northern Spark and other events. Artists working in all disciplines are welcome.
